titleOfInvention | Prevention of formation of nickel subsulfide in partial oxidation of heavy liquid and/or solid fuels |
abstract | PREVENTION OF FORMATION OF NICKEL SUBSULFIDE IN PARTIAL OXIDATION OF HEAVY LIQUID AND/OR SOLID FUELS (D#78.866 -F) ABSTRACT A sulfur-containing heavy liquid hydrocarbonaceous fuel and/or solid carbonaceous fuel with nickel, vanadium, and silicon containing ashes is mixed with a copper and/or cobalt-containing material to provide a weight ratio of copper and/or cobalt to nickel in the range of about 0.2 to 10; and the weight ratio of copper and/or cobalt to silicon in said mixture is in the range of about 0.0001 to 0.04. The mixture is reacted by partial oxidation in a down-flowing free-flow unobstructed vertical reaction zone with refractory lined walls at a temperature in the range of about 1800°F to 2900°F, an equilibrium oxygen concentration in the gas phase in the reaction zone with a partial pressure in the range of about 1.7 x 10-15 to 2.3 x 10-8 atmospheres: and an equilibrium sulfur concentration in the gas phase in the reaction zone with a partial pressure in the range of about 2.53 x 10-7 to 8.1 x 10-2 atmospheres. A raw effluent gas stream is produced comprising H2+CO and containing entrained slag comprising the following phases: (i) Cu-Ni or Co-Ni alloy, (ii) copper silicate and/or cobalt silicate, (iii) a spinel phase, and (iv) about 0 to 5 wt. % of a fluid oxysulfide phase. Substantially no toxic Ni3S2 is produced in the slag. |
